[Detailed description of the invention] This invention relates to a ventilation device for ventilation in a bathroom.

BACKGROUND ART Conventionally, a unit bath is known in which a bathtub, a washing area, a bathroom wall, and a bathroom ceiling are integrally formed using plastic plates such as FRP, and these are joined to form a box shape. This unit bath has various irregularities on its outer circumferential surface due to the shape of the bathtub section, the shape of the bathroom wall section, or the joint portions. For this reason, when a unit bath is installed in a house, there is usually a slight gap between the unit bath and the wall of the house surrounding the unit bath. Around this gap, there are various housing components, such as beams that support the unit bath and board materials that make up the walls. By the way, if a difference occurs between the temperature inside the unit bath and the outside temperature, dew condensation may occur on the housing components around the gap, and the gap may become damp. If these dew condensation and moisture are left undisturbed, there is a risk that they may cause corrosion of the above-mentioned housing components.

In addition, in the above-mentioned bath unit, not only the joints of the bathtub, washing area, and bathroom wall where water is directly exposed, but also the joints around the ceiling.
Although it has a watertight structure that prevents moisture from escaping, in some cases a small amount of moisture may leak into the above gaps through the joints of the bathroom ceiling, so measures to prevent this moisture should also be taken into consideration. It is necessary to keep it.

This idea was made in view of the above circumstances, and by creating a structure that allows ventilation in the gap between the unit bath and the wall of the building surrounding the unit bath, it is possible to prevent the housing components around the unit bath from corroding. The purpose is to provide a ventilation system that can

When the switch is turned on and the air fan 6a is operated, the air in the bathroom A passes through the duct 3 as shown by the arrow in the figure, pushes up the dampers 6b, and exits outside B through the weather cover 5. At this time, the air in the gap S is sucked into the duct 3 from the suction hole 3c by the wind pressure of the air flowing in the duct 3 and is discharged outdoors B. In other words, ventilation within the gap S can be achieved. Therefore, moisture will not accumulate around the gap S, and the housing components around the unit bath will not corrode due to moisture.

As explained above, this idea is to provide a duct that penetrates the wall of the unit bath, which is provided with a gap between it and the outer wall of the building, and the above-mentioned outer wall, and this duct has a suction hole that opens into the gap. form,
A ventilation fan is attached to the duct, and the ventilation fan sucks the air in the gap through the suction hole into the duct and exhausts it outdoors, making it possible to ventilate the gap. Moisture does not accumulate in surrounding housing components, and therefore corrosion of the housing components can be prevented. In addition, this invention can be constructed by providing a duct with a suction hole and a ventilation fan, and since its construction is simple, it is easy to install.
Equipment costs are also low.
